Kinds Of Cat Flaps

There are numerous types of cat flaps offered, each with its distinct functions and advantages. Some of the most popular kinds of cat flaps consist of:

  1. Manual cat flaps: These are the many standard type of cat flap, needing your pet to press through a basic flap to get in or exit your home.
  2. Magnetic cat flaps: These cat flaps feature a magnetic closure system, offering a more secure and energy-efficient seal.
  3. Microchip cat flaps: These modern cat flaps use microchip innovation to identify your pet and grant access, supplying maximum security and convenience.
  4. Insulated cat flaps: These cat flaps include innovative insulation products, minimizing heat loss and reducing energy costs.

Regularly Asked Questions

  1. Q: How much does a cat flap installation cost?

    A: The cost of cat flap installation varies depending on the type of cat flap, materials, and installer. On average, a fundamental manual cat flap installation can cost between ₤ 50 to ₤ 200, while a high-end microchip cat flap installation can cost upwards of ₤ 500.

  2. Q: How long does a cat flap installation take?

    A: The duration of a cat flap installation depends upon the intricacy of the task and the installer's experience. On average, a standard cat flap installation can take around 30 minutes to an hour, while a more intricate installation can take a number of hours.

  3. Q: Can I set up a cat flap myself?

    A: While it is possible to set up a cat flap yourself, it is not suggested unless you have experience with DIY jobs and pet door installation. A professional installer can make sure a safe and secure, energy-efficient, and resilient installation.

  4. Q: Are cat flaps secure?

    A: Modern cat flaps are designed with security in mind, including safe locking systems and robust products to prevent unwanted visitors. Nevertheless, it is essential to choose a trusted installer and follow their suggestions for maintaining the security of your cat flap.

Here's a rough breakdown of the actions involved in the cat-flap installation process:

Cat Flap Installation Process:

  1. Step 1: The cat flap installer comes in to begin work by assessing the location where they will be working.
  2. Step 2: The cat flap installer procedures and defines the location where the cat flap will go before cutting a hole for the cat flap. Usually, they use a template that includes the cat-flap product.
  3. Step 3: The cat flap installer fits the cat flap into the hole and secures it from the outside with screws.
  4. Step 4: After the cat-flap is set up, the cat flap is checked.
